SKYLINE-GANIPA, NEW MEXICO QUICK STATSCounty: McKinley
Elevation: 7258 feet
Land Area: 6.16 square miles
Population Density: 158 people per square mile
Population: 971
Races (City): American Indian (99.1%), Hispanic (1.2%), Two or more races (0.6%)
Nearest city with pop. 50,000+: Rio Rancho, NM (56.6 miles , pop. 51,765)
Nearest city with pop. 200,000+: Albuquerque, NM (57.6 miles , pop. 448,607)
Nearest city with pop. 1,000,000+: Phoenix, AZ (275.0 miles , pop. 1,321,045)
Nearest cities: Acomita Lake, NM (1.4 miles ), North Acomita Village, NM (2.0 miles ), Seama, NM (2.4 miles ), Paraje, NM (2.9 miles ), Encinal, NM (3.3 miles) , Laguna, NM (3.5 miles ), Grants, NM (3.8 miles ), Paguate, NM (4.0 miles )
Skyline-Ganipa Compared to State Average: Median household income below state average. Median house value below state average. Unemployed percentage significantly above state average. Black race population percentage significantly below state average. Hispanic race population percentage below state average. Median age significantly below state average. Foreign-born population percentage significantly below state average. Renting percentage significantly below state average. House age significantly below state average. Percentage of population with a bachelor's degree or higher significantly below state average.
SKYLINE-GANIPA, NEW MEXICO EDUCATION FACTSHigh school or higher: 79.40%
Bachelor’s degree or higher: 4.60%
Graduate or professional degree: 1.80%
